Raquel Pedraza: Inside Her Tennis Career, Marriage to Taylor Fritz, Son and Private Life Today

raquel pedraza

Raquel Pedraza is an American former competitive tennis player best known for her past marriage to tennis star Taylor Fritz. Long before public interest focused on her relationship, she competed in major junior events and reached No. 43 in the International Tennis Federation’s junior rankings. She and Fritz married as teenagers in 2016, welcomed their son Jordan in January 2017 and divorced in December 2019.

Who Is Raquel Pedraza?

Raquel Pedraza first gained recognition through junior tennis.

Official USTA records repeatedly identified her with Claremont, California, and documented her participation in national junior competitions. She competed against players who later developed notable professional careers, including Sofia Kenin, whom Pedraza defeated during a girls’ 14 tournament at the 2012 Easter Bowl.

Her official ITF page now appears under the junior section. It records a career-high junior singles ranking of No. 43, achieved on March 31, 2014.

Pedraza later became widely known as Taylor Fritz’s high-school sweetheart, wife and the mother of his son. Since their divorce, she has chosen a quieter life and rarely gives interviews about tennis, marriage or parenting.

When Did Raquel Pedraza Start Playing Tennis?

The ITF says Pedraza began playing tennis at five years old.

She became active in organised junior competition and represented Claremont in Southern California tournaments. Her official profile lists her as a right-handed player.

Starting young allowed her to compete nationally during her early teenage years.

USTA reports from the 2012 Easter Bowl show her as a leading girls’ 14 player. She entered the tournament as the No. 2 seed and recorded wins over several strong opponents.

How Successful Was Raquel Pedraza in Junior Tennis?

Pedraza reached a high level in American and international junior competition.

Her official ITF career-high junior ranking was No. 43, reached in March 2014. This is the strongest verified ranking figure connected with her career.

She also captured an ITF Grade 2 junior singles title in Bolivia in February 2014. Pedraza, then 16, defeated fellow American Gabby Andrews 7–5, 6–4 in the final after reaching another Grade 2 final in Peru the previous week.

An ATP media guide later noted that she played in all four junior Grand Slam tournaments. This means she competed at junior events connected with the Australian Open, French Open, Wimbledon and US Open.

Those appearances confirm that Pedraza was more than someone who casually played tennis. She competed within the international junior system against many of the strongest players in her age group.

Was Raquel Pedraza a Professional Tennis Player?

Trusted media profiles often call Pedraza a former professional tennis player. However, her official ITF page is specifically presented as a junior singles profile, and its strongest confirmed ranking is her junior world ranking.

The most accurate descriptions are:

  • Former competitive tennis player
  • Former international junior player
  • Former aspiring professional player
  • Former junior Grand Slam participant

Calling her an established WTA Tour star can create the wrong impression.

There is no strong record of WTA titles, major professional finals or a long senior tour career. ESPN’s player page also shows no recorded singles or doubles titles.

Was Raquel Pedraza Ranked No. 86 in the WTA?

Several articles claim that Pedraza reached No. 86 in the WTA rankings in 2014.

That claim appears to confuse different ranking systems.

Historical tennis data lists 86 as a junior ranking figure connected with her 2014 season. Her official ITF page gives her actual career-high junior position as No. 43. It does not confirm that she reached No. 86 in the senior WTA world rankings.

Therefore, writers should avoid saying that Pedraza was the WTA world No. 86 unless a direct WTA ranking record is produced.

The better statement is:

Raquel Pedraza reached a career-high ITF junior ranking of No. 43.

Did Raquel Pedraza Work With Roger Federer?

Yes. Pedraza participated in a Wilson Tennis project featuring Roger Federer.

In a 2013 post published under her name on the Wilson Tennis Blog, she described meeting Federer and working with him during a commercial shoot. She wrote about hitting shots on set, receiving encouragement from him and learning from his positive attitude.

Pedraza was around 15 at the time.

The opportunity showed that Wilson viewed her as a promising next-generation player. She was included in a campaign connecting young competitors with one of tennis’s most famous champions.

This remains one of the most memorable public moments from her junior career.

How Did Raquel Pedraza Meet Taylor Fritz?

Raquel Pedraza and Taylor Fritz knew each other through tennis and became longtime teenage sweethearts.

Both grew up within Southern California’s competitive tennis environment. Fritz also competed in major junior tournaments before moving quickly into the professional men’s game. Interview Magazine later described Pedraza as his longtime girlfriend and fellow tennis player.

Some articles call them high-school sweethearts. Their shared sporting background helped create a relationship during a period when both were travelling, training and competing.

However, neither has released a detailed public account covering every stage of their early relationship.

How Did Taylor Fritz Propose to Raquel Pedraza?

Fritz proposed in front of the Eiffel Tower in Paris in May 2016.

He publicly announced the engagement with a photograph and a message saying she had accepted. Tennis.com reported that both Fritz and Pedraza were 18 years old at the time.

The proposal attracted attention because Fritz was already rising quickly in professional tennis.

He had entered the ATP rankings, reached major events and was being discussed as a future American star. Choosing marriage at 18 was therefore a major personal decision during an important stage of his career.

When Did Raquel Pedraza Marry Taylor Fritz?

Pedraza and Fritz married in 2016.

The ATP’s 2019 media guide listed their wedding date as July 7, 2016. Other tennis reports place the ceremony in Rancho Santa Fe, California.

Both were 18 years old.

Their marriage came only a short time after the Paris engagement, and they became parents the following year.

How Many Children Does Raquel Pedraza Have?

Raquel Pedraza and Taylor Fritz share one son, Jordan Fritz.

Jordan was born in January 2017, when both parents were 19. People identifies him as their first and only child together.

As of July 2026, Jordan is nine years old.

Did Raquel Pedraza Stop Playing Tennis After Becoming a Mother?

Pedraza’s public tournament activity became limited around the time she became a mother.

Some reports say she stepped away from competitive tennis to focus on raising Jordan. People describes her as a former player who now lives a more private life with her son.

However, Pedraza has not given a detailed public interview confirming that motherhood was the only reason her tennis career ended.

Several factors can affect a young player’s career, including finances, injuries, rankings, education, family needs and personal choice.

The careful conclusion is that her visible competitive career did not continue at the same level after Jordan’s birth, while she took on significant parenting responsibilities.

How Did Raquel Support Taylor Fritz’s Early Career?

Fritz publicly credited Pedraza for taking on major responsibilities at home after Jordan was born.

During a March 2017 press conference, he said his life and training routine had not changed greatly because his wife had stepped up and was doing what she could to support him and his tennis.

At that time, Fritz was travelling regularly and trying to establish himself on the ATP Tour.

Pedraza’s role allowed him to return to competition while their son was still very young.

This part of the story is important because it shows that Fritz’s early professional development happened alongside major support from his young family.

When Did Raquel Pedraza and Taylor Fritz Divorce?

The couple divorced in December 2019, after approximately three years of marriage.

Interview Magazine confirmed the December 2019 divorce in its 2020 profile of Fritz. Jordan was two years old when his parents separated legally.

Why Did Raquel Pedraza and Taylor Fritz Divorce?

Neither Pedraza nor Fritz has released a complete, jointly confirmed public explanation for the divorce.

Online articles often try to connect the separation with tennis travel, young marriage, parenting pressure or later relationships. However, those explanations should not be presented as proven facts without direct statements from both people.

The dependable information is limited:

  • They married at 18.
  • They became parents at 19.
  • Fritz’s professional schedule required international travel.
  • They divorced in December 2019.

Private marital difficulties should not be turned into dramatic stories simply to fill missing information.

Who Has Custody of Jordan Fritz?

Public profiles show that Jordan spends significant time with Pedraza, while Fritz remains involved in his son’s life.

People reported that Pedraza lives privately with Jordan. Fritz has also explained that his travel schedule makes time together difficult, so he uses calls and visits to remain connected.

The complete legal custody agreement has not been published by a reliable source.

Therefore, articles should not claim that one parent has sole or full custody unless an official record confirms it.
